Transaction 2f21d33925795caf2d45651aa191c30c5921bd8b1d04f6b8a4051943bd5c5936
1 Input
1 Output
-
2f21d33925795caf2d45651aa191c30c5921bd8b1d04f6b8a4051943bd5c5936:0
- value
- 296650
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 62bede90410114e6d22c0768664be52beb92ba6e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A17sdwsF1dJ3CyaD2nvad15D1HjYFfKcY